Preface:
1、递归recursion algorithm:
一种通过重复将问题分解为同类的子问题而解决问题的方法,或函数自调用[1]
递归何时结束是重点
如果返回值void,无return的结果是一直loop
有返回值,需要return以结束
2、斐波那契数列Fibonacci sequence:
在数学上,斐波纳契数列以如下被以递推的方法定义:F(1)=1,F(2)=1, F(n)=F(n-1)+F(n-2)(n>=3,n∈N*[2]
目录
过程:
1 1 2 3 5 8 13……
1、循环
第1个、第2个数为1,自第3个数开始,值为该项前面两项的和
2、递归
第1、第2个数return 1,否则 return getFibonacci(